Transaction 2170d6124c7a35ce931164953d76cde1227ed201cf2326a8c5a1f02a59705539

2 Input
2 Outputs
  • 2170d6124c7a35ce931164953d76cde1227ed201cf2326a8c5a1f02a59705539:0
  • value  19372750
    address  1h3mThivAbBWsqcWVtiu6qv8BmQkP35pt
  • 2170d6124c7a35ce931164953d76cde1227ed201cf2326a8c5a1f02a59705539:1
  • value  140769
    address  1GKFueaNQsnumArVPvUTQcJKEbYeVNSBjo